OpenAI's next model, called Astra, just solved ten mathematics problems that experts could not crack for at least a decade — some for much longer. This is not AI summarizing things it learned from books. AI can now produce results that did not exist before. That is a meaningful shift.
The problems came from deep mathematics: things like how to pack balls as tightly as possible in a thousand dimensions, or how to make certain types of encryption codes more efficient. Astra solved all ten for about $2,000 in compute time — roughly what a small business pays for a month of software subscriptions. Every solution is published as a 249-page document on GitHub, with every proof step checked by machine using a tool called Lean 4. A computer verified every single line, so no one has to take OpenAI's word for it.
The cost is the real story. Tim Gowers, a mathematician who has won the highest prize in his field, said he would recommend one of the proofs for a top journal. That kind of expert-level quality normally means years of work from a small specialist team. $2,000 for ten research breakthroughs is a number that changes how you think about knowledge work. Industries that already depend on formal verification — chip design, cryptography, safety-critical software — can now run that checking automatically.
The point is not that AI will replace researchers. It is that AI can now help find answers that no human had yet found.
